In partnership with KidsGardening, Hunter is pleased to announce that 25 elementary and middle schools from across the United States have been awarded Waterwise Garden Grants totaling $43,750 to develop garden education programs.
Each school received $1,000 in funding and an irrigation supply kit to create gardens that promote water conservation and environmental stewardship.
In addition, five schools were granted $1,250 through the Waterwise Garden Equity Specialty Award, designed for schools that face special challenges.
“School gardens give students a hands-on way to learn why water is so essential to our communities and our planet. We’re grateful to partner with KidsGardening to help more schools build engaging, waterwise outdoor classrooms.”
–Warren Gorowitz, Director of Sustainability and Social Impact
Launched in 2024 with five recipients, the program will grow to support more than 50 schools over the next few years. Any public or charter school in the United States that supports under-resourced communities and works with at least 15 students is eligible to apply.
